What are the common problems with overhead garage doors?

Common problems with overhead garage doors include issues with the springs that counterbalance the door's weight, leading to difficulty in opening or closing. The opener mechanism, whether chain, belt, or screw drive, can also malfunction due to worn gears or electronic failures. Tracks can become bent or misaligned, causing rollers to bind. Cables may fray or break, and the door panels themselves can sustain damage. Regular maintenance helps prevent many of these issues.

How do I know if I need garage door spring replacement?

You likely need garage door spring replacement if your garage door suddenly becomes very heavy and difficult to lift manually, or if you hear a loud 'snap' or 'bang' when operating the door. Visually inspecting the springs for breaks or significant rust is also an indicator. Operating a door with broken springs can cause severe damage to the opener and is a significant safety hazard. It's crucial to have this service performed by a qualified professional.

What is the MyQ garage door opener system?

The MyQ garage door opener system, often integrated into LiftMaster openers, allows homeowners to monitor and control their garage door remotely via a smartphone app. This provides enhanced security and convenience, enabling users to open or close the door from anywhere, receive alerts when the door is in use, and check its status. How do I install a LiftMaster garage door opener?

Installing a LiftMaster garage door opener involves securely mounting the motor unit, attaching the drive mechanism (chain, belt, or screw), connecting it to the torsion spring shaft, and wiring the power and safety sensors. Programming the remotes and setting the travel limits for smooth and safe operation are critical final steps. Due to the electrical and mechanical complexities, professional installation by licensed pros is highly recommended to ensure proper function and safety.
